OBITUARY ~ HARRY REES, Jr.

Harry REES, Jr., eldest son of Harry and Lucille REES, was born in Chamberlin, South Dakota, December 21, 1934,
and passed away at Lakeville, Minnesota on July 23, 1987. He moved with his family to Mount Ayr, Iowa in 1943, where he
attended school, graduating in 1952 from the Mount Ayr High School. He entered service in January, 1955, and
served in Korea during the Korean Conflict. After service he attended Northwest Missouri State University. In later years,
he attended night classes at Bellevue College, Bellevue, Nebraska, earning his Bachelor of Science Degree in Business
Management in 1971. He and Virginia FRAZEE were united in marriage on February 24, 1962, and to this union was born one
daughter, Sherry Renae, whom he loved dearly. He worked as manager for Wilson Concrete at Red Oak until they moved
the Red Oak office to Omaha. At the time of his death, he was employed by Werner Enterprises of Omaha, Nebraska.
He is survived by his wife of 25 years, Virginia; daughter, Sherry; brother, Larry REES and wife, Florence; sisters, Norma
Creveling and husband, Kenneth and Glea ANDREWS and husband, Kenneth; nieces, nephews, and a host of friends and other
relatives. He was dearly loved as beloved husband, father, brother and uncle. Services and Masonic rites were held at Nelson-Boylan
Funearl Chapel in Red Oak on July 28, 1987, with interment in the Evergreen Cemetery at Red Oak.
